<p><b><i>The Twisted Sword</i> is the eleventh novel in Winston Graham's hugely popular Poldark series, which has become a television phenomenon starring Aidan Turner.</b><br><br>Cornwall 1815. Demelza sees a horseman riding down the valley and senses disruption to the domestic contentment she has fought so hard to achieve.
For Ross has little option but to accept the summons – and travel to Paris with his family, as an 'observer' of the French armed forces.<br><br> Parisian life begins well with an exhilarating round of balls and parties. But the return of Napoleon brings separation, distrust and danger to the Poldarks .
